Summary
Overview
Work History
Education
Skills
Websites
Additional Information
Timeline
Generic

Jeff Hennessey

Marshfield,United States

Summary

Senior Back-End Developer with over 12 years of experience specializing in Python, C# and .NET frameworks. Proven expertise in designing and developing scalable, high-performing back-end systems and APIs. Adept at collaborating with cross-functional teams to drive project success and enhance user experience. Committed to implementing secure development practices and ensuring compliance with industry standards. Enthusiastic about leveraging AI technology to create transformative software experiences.

Overview

13
13
years of professional experience

Work History

Sr. Software Engineer (Government Contractor)

IvoryCloud
Rockville, MD
09.2024 - Current
  • Developed and maintained secure web applications using C#, ASP.NET, and Azure, ensuring compliance with industry security standards, resulting in a 30% increase in application reliability
  • Implemented web services optimized for performance and scalability, enhancing operational efficiency by 30%
  • Led initiatives focused on application security, utilizing SAST and DAST methodologies to identify and mitigate vulnerabilities, reducing security incidents by 40%
  • Collaborated with cross-functional teams to gather requirements and deliver solutions that align with business objectives
  • Conducted code reviews and mentoring sessions to improve code quality and team productivity
  • Documented development processes and maintained clear communication with stakeholders to ensure project transparency
  • Leveraged Docker for containerization of applications, streamlining deployment and scaling processes
  • Integrated Node.js into the application stack for developing efficient server-side logic and services
  • Worked with Python ETLs, utilizing Pandas for Data Manipulation and PyTest for automated testing
  • Enhanced user interfaces using JavaScript and TypeScript, contributing to a more dynamic and responsive application experience
  • Actively exploring AI technologies to enhance application features and user interactions

Senior Software Engineer & Quality Assurance Lead

505 Games
Calabasas, CA
02.2022 - 12.2023
  • Developed and maintained robust back-end systems for 'Ghostrunner 2,' achieving a 95% bug-free release through effective quality assurance strategies
  • Architected performance optimization solutions, improving rendering speeds by 40% and reducing load times by 30%
  • Collaborated with product managers and front-end developers to enhance API integrations, resulting in a 25% increase in user engagement
  • Implemented automated testing protocols that reduced testing time by 50% and increased test coverage by 35%
  • Spearheaded the development of documentation and training materials for new features to assist team members and stakeholders
  • Managed a team of engineers to ensure timely delivery of project milestones while maintaining high quality standards

Senior Software Engineer

TPNi
Norwood, MA
12.2011 - 12.2021
  • Led the development of a comprehensive CMS platform using C# and ASP.NET, reducing event planning time by 50% and enhancing client satisfaction by 40%
  • Designed and implemented a scalable microservices architecture, increasing system scalability by 70% and reducing server costs by 20%
  • Developed RESTful APIs, handling over 1 million requests per day with 99.9% uptime, ensuring compliance with best practices
  • Introduced a CI/CD pipeline that reduced deployment times by 70% and minimized release errors by 25%
  • Conducted performance tuning and optimization of database queries, resulting in a 45% reduction in response times
  • Implemented Docker containers for application deployment, improving scalability and consistency across environments
  • Developed microservices using Node.js, enhancing system integration and performance
  • Utilized JavaScript and TypeScript for building interactive user interfaces, improving client-side performance and user experience
  • Familiarity with AWS services and deployment strategies
  • Experience in designing systems that utilize event-driven architecture principles

Education

Skills

  • C#
  • Python
  • JavaScript
  • TypeScript
  • SQL
  • NET
  • ASPNET
  • React
  • Angular
  • HTML5
  • CSS
  • Bootstrap
  • Git
  • Docker
  • Kubernetes
  • Agile
  • SCRUM
  • Microservices
  • Azure
  • AWS
  • SQL Server
  • PostgreSQL
  • NoSQL
  • RESTful APIs
  • CI/CD
  • Nodejs

Additional Information

Passionate about making the Internet a safer place through technology and actively involved in initiatives that promote cybersecurity awareness., Experienced in early-stage startups, demonstrating flexibility and a hands-on approach to meet project demands in a fast-paced remote environment., Excellent communication and team collaboration skills, ensuring effective delivery of high-quality solutions.

Timeline

Sr. Software Engineer (Government Contractor)

IvoryCloud
09.2024 - Current

Senior Software Engineer & Quality Assurance Lead

505 Games
02.2022 - 12.2023

Senior Software Engineer

TPNi
12.2011 - 12.2021

Jeff Hennessey